Subject: [PATCH] dt-bindings: thermal: rcar-thermal: Improve schema validation
Date: Fri, 19 Jun 2020 17:15:41 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20200619151541.15069-1-geert+renesas@glider.be> (raw)

  - Document missing "#thermal-sensor-cells",
  - Factor out common required properties,
  - "interrupts", "clocks", and "power-domains" are required on R-Mobile
    APE6, too,
  - Invert logic to simplify descriptions,
  - Add "additionalProperties: false".

Signed-off-by: Geert Uytterhoeven <geert+renesas@glider.be>
---
 .../bindings/thermal/rcar-thermal.yaml        | 53 ++++++++++++-------
 1 file changed, 34 insertions(+), 19 deletions(-)

diff --git a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/thermal/rcar-thermal.yaml b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/thermal/rcar-thermal.yaml
index 0994693d240f9ff4..88787b98992fe7c9 100644
--- a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/thermal/rcar-thermal.yaml
+++ b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/thermal/rcar-thermal.yaml
@@ -59,25 +59,40 @@ properties:
   resets:
     maxItems: 1
 
-if:
-  properties:
-    compatible:
-      contains:
-        enum:
-          - renesas,thermal-r8a73a4 # R-Mobile APE6
-          - renesas,thermal-r8a7779 # R-Car H1
-then:
-  required:
-    - compatible
-    - reg
-else:
-  required:
-    - compatible
-    - reg
-    - interrupts
-    - clocks
-    - power-domains
-    - resets
+  '#thermal-sensor-cells':
+    const: 0
+
+required:
+  - compatible
+  - reg
+
+allOf:
+  - if:
+      not:
+        properties:
+          compatible:
+            contains:
+              enum:
+                - renesas,thermal-r8a73a4 # R-Mobile APE6
+                - renesas,thermal-r8a7779 # R-Car H1
+    then:
+      required:
+        - resets
+        - '#thermal-sensor-cells'
+
+  - if:
+      not:
+        properties:
+          compatible:
+            contains:
+              const: renesas,thermal-r8a7779 # R-Car H1
+    then:
+      required:
+        - interrupts
+        - clocks
+        - power-domains
+
+additionalProperties: false
 
 examples:
   # Example (non interrupt support)
